There is a Gordon Ramsay's Hell's Kitchen, see if you can get in there. You will need a reservation. Besides that, Wing Lei at Wynn Encore was some of the best Chinese food I've ever had.

During my last visit, I stayed at the Palazzo for a week. Originally I had booked the Venetian, but I snuck the receptionist a $50 and got upgraded to Palazzo with a higher floor (same plot, newer building that is connected to Venetian). By the way, the pools there a fucking amazing. If you like Italian food, that place is heaven. There is also a Steakhouse run by Emeril Legasse there (Delmonico Steakhouse).
